After Ate 8K

Williamsburg, United States • 29 Nov 2025

Event details

The After Ate 8K and 2 Mile takes place on Saturday, November 29, 2025, in Williamsburg, VA at 2070 Jamestown Rd. The event includes the following distances:

  • 8K Run/Walk
  • 8K Competitive Walk
  • 2 Mile Run/Walk
  • 2 Mile Ruck or Weighted Vest
  • 8K Virtual Run/Walk

The 8K and 2 Mile races are chip timed. Registration prices increase after November 19, 2025. Virtual registration closes on November 28, 2025. All participants receive a custom long-sleeve race shirt; shirt size is guaranteed for those registered by November 19, 2025.

Course, awards, and amenities

The 8K route starts at the zero mile mark on the Virginia Capital Trail, follows the Capital Trail across a bridge, uses the Greensprings and Powhatan trails, returns to Jamestown Road, and finishes via the Jamestown service road. The 2 Mile course runs on the service road parallel to Jamestown Road, out to a turnaround on Landfall and back. The 8K and 2 Mile offer age-group awards and overall awards. The 8K awards include top three men and women overall and in multiple age groups (14 and under through 75 and over); separate awards are listed for competitive walkers. The 2 Mile awards include top three male and female overall, age groups from 10 and under through 75 and over, and ruck/weighted vest finishers. Finishers receive a finisher medal (limited to early finishers), post-race refreshments, pizza, and a complimentary local beer for those of legal drinking age. The event also requests food donations for local charities.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
